Why is Dollar Industries Ltd ?
1
Poor long term growth as Net Sales has grown by an annual rate of 10.04% and Operating profit at 7.40% over the last 5 years
2
Flat results in Dec 24
- INTEREST(9M) At Rs 21.21 cr has Grown at 41.21%
- DEBT-EQUITY RATIO(HY) Highest at 0.46 times
3
Stock is technically in a Bearish range
- The technical trend has deteriorated from Mildly Bearish on 10-Mar-25 and has generated -2.14% returns since then
- Multiple factors for the stock are Bearish like MACD, Bollinger Band and KST
4
Despite the size of the company, domestic mutual funds hold only 0% of the company
- Domestic mutual funds have capability to do in-depth on-the-ground research on companies- their small stake may signify either they are not comfortable at the price or the business
5
Below par performance in long term as well as near term
- Along with generating -32.58% returns in the last 1 year, the stock has also underperformed BSE 500 in the last 3 years, 1 year and 3 months
